Transaction 6599acbb857b9896739a63ffacd19f9d9957787523d235e58c42b9c202c32148
1 Input
2 Outputs
- 6599acbb857b9896739a63ffacd19f9d9957787523d235e58c42b9c202c32148:0
- 6599acbb857b9896739a63ffacd19f9d9957787523d235e58c42b9c202c32148:1
value 81380000
address 186WkrLoEeXboMZXuKHrkkWHi5YzLySFew
value 218617491
address 1B3rfyUWQnDT352cjLLuNJPSoA5UYG9wkh